5.0 out of 5 stars A Classic, November 1, 2008
This review is from: MARCEL DUCHAMP. (Hardcover)
"Marcel Duchamp has changed the history of modern art. His impact on the 20th century is rivaled only by that of Picasso and Matisse...." "Nude Descending a Staircase," "The Bride Stipped Bare by Her Bachelors," and the Readymades are landmarks in the art of our century, but reference to them only begins to suggest the scope of DuChamp's oeuvre...."

This book contains
- a documented photographic survey of Duchamp's works (over 90 pp)
- 10 original essays by scholars and critics
- passages from DuChamp's prose
- comments from contemporaries
- documentary illustrations
- a DuChamp chronology (over 20 pp)
- bibliography (10 pp)

My favorites among the essays are Tancock's "The Influence of Marcel Duchamp" and Lucy Lippard's collation "The Romantic Adventures of an Adversative Rotarian or Allreadymadsomuchoff."

Hardback in cloth-covered boards with a sewn binding; large format; with dustjacket; 334 pp and over 300 illustrations, mostly black and white.
